"""Python grapheme, emoji, and sequence-aware ljust, rjust, center()."""
|
|
from __future__ import annotations
|
|
|
|
from typing import Literal
|
|
|
|
# local
|
|
from ._width import width
|
|
|
|
|
|
def ljust(
|
|
text: str,
|
|
dest_width: int,
|
|
fillchar: str = ' ',
|
|
*,
|
|
control_codes: Literal['parse', 'strict', 'ignore'] = 'parse',
|
|
ambiguous_width: int = 1,
|
|
term_program: bool | str = False,
|
|
) -> str:
|
|
r"""
|
|
Return text left-justified in a string of given display width.
|
|
|
|
:param text: String to justify, may contain terminal sequences.
|
|
:param dest_width: Total display width of result in terminal cells.
|
|
:param fillchar: Single character for padding (default space). Must have
|
|
display width of 1 (not wide, not zero-width, not combining). Unicode
|
|
characters like ``'·'`` are acceptable. The width is not validated.
|
|
:param control_codes: How to handle control sequences when measuring.
|
|
Passed to :func:`width` for measurement.
|
|
:param ambiguous_width: Width to use for East Asian Ambiguous (A)
|
|
characters. Default is ``1`` (narrow). Set to ``2`` for CJK contexts.
|
|
:param term_program: Terminal software identifier for table correction.
|
|
``False`` (default) disables override lookup. ``True`` reads the
|
|
``TERM_PROGRAM`` or ``TERM`` environment variable for auto-detection.
|
|
Accepts a canonical terminal name matching :func:`list_term_programs`,
|
|
such as from XTVERSION_, ENQ_, or ``TERM_PROGRAM``.
|
|
|
|
.. versionadded:: 0.8.0
|
|
:returns: Text padded on the right to reach ``dest_width``.
|
|
|
|
.. versionadded:: 0.3.0
|
|
|
|
Example::
|
|
|
|
>>> wcwidth.ljust('hi', 5)
|
|
'hi '
|
|
>>> wcwidth.ljust('\x1b[31mhi\x1b[0m', 5)
|
|
'\x1b[31mhi\x1b[0m '
|
|
>>> wcwidth.ljust('\U0001F468\u200D\U0001F469\u200D\U0001F467', 6)
|
|
'👨👩👧 '
|
|
"""
|
|
if text.isascii() and text.isprintable():
|
|
text_width = len(text)
|
|
else:
|
|
text_width = width(text, control_codes=control_codes, ambiguous_width=ambiguous_width,
|
|
term_program=term_program)
|
|
padding_cells = max(0, dest_width - text_width)
|
|
return text + fillchar * padding_cells

def center(
|
|
text: str,
|
|
dest_width: int,
|
|
fillchar: str = ' ',
|
|
*,
|
|
control_codes: Literal['parse', 'strict', 'ignore'] = 'parse',
|
|
ambiguous_width: int = 1,
|
|
term_program: bool | str = False,
|
|
) -> str:
|
|
r"""
|
|
Return text centered in a string of given display width.
|
|
|
|
:param text: String to center, may contain terminal sequences.
|
|
:param dest_width: Total display width of result in terminal cells.
|
|
:param fillchar: Single character for padding (default space). Must have
|
|
display width of 1 (not wide, not zero-width, not combining). Unicode
|
|
characters like ``'·'`` are acceptable. The width is not validated.
|
|
:param control_codes: How to handle control sequences when measuring.
|
|
Passed to :func:`width` for measurement.
|
|
:param ambiguous_width: Width to use for East Asian Ambiguous (A)
|
|
characters. Default is ``1`` (narrow). Set to ``2`` for CJK contexts.
|
|
:param term_program: Terminal software identifier for table correction.
|
|
``False`` (default) disables override lookup. ``True`` reads the
|
|
``TERM_PROGRAM`` or ``TERM`` environment variable for auto-detection.
|
|
Accepts a canonical terminal name matching :func:`list_term_programs`,
|
|
such as from XTVERSION_, ENQ_, or ``TERM_PROGRAM``.
|
|
|
|
.. versionadded:: 0.8.0
|
|
:returns: Text padded on both sides to reach ``dest_width``.
|
|
|
|
For odd-width padding, the extra cell fills in the same cell position as
|
|
Python's :meth:`str.center` behavior (the left side when ``dest_width`` is
|
|
odd, the right side when ``dest_width`` is even).
|
|
See `the eccentric str.center <https://jazcap53.github.io/pythons-eccentric-strcenter.html>`_.
|
|
|
|
.. versionadded:: 0.3.0
|
|
|
|
Example::
|
|
|
|
>>> wcwidth.center('hi', 6)
|
|
' hi '
|
|
>>> wcwidth.center('\x1b[31mhi\x1b[0m', 6)
|
|
' \x1b[31mhi\x1b[0m '
|
|
>>> wcwidth.center('\U0001F468\u200D\U0001F469\u200D\U0001F467', 6)
|
|
' 👨👩👧 '
|
|
"""
|
|
if text.isascii() and text.isprintable():
|
|
text_width = len(text)
|
|
else:
|
|
text_width = width(text, control_codes=control_codes, ambiguous_width=ambiguous_width,
|
|
term_program=term_program)
|
|
total_padding = max(0, dest_width - text_width)
|
|
# matching https://jazcap53.github.io/pythons-eccentric-strcenter.html
|
|
left_pad = total_padding // 2 + (total_padding & dest_width & 1)
|
|
right_pad = total_padding - left_pad
|
|
return fillchar * left_pad + text + fillchar * right_pad
